When a car does not start, what are the troubleshooting methods that should take place for effective analysis? In other words what steps do you take? Check Battery first, etc.

Answer
Rick,

First, check and charge the battery.

Next, drive the car down to Autozone or Checker and have them perform an electrical analysis.

If the car does not start after you have charged the battery check the fuse to the alternator at the positive battery cable.  If that is good check the neutral safety switch.  Try starting the car and shift from neutral to park.  If that does not work you are probably looking for a starter.
